The picturesque marina is a hub of activity adorned with an array of luxurious yachts and fishing boats. Strolling along the marina's promenade, one can witness the interplay of colors from the surrounding buildings, complemented by the vibrant sails of the boats gently swaying in the breeze.

Marina D'Agadir's charm extends beyond its coastal beauty, as it boasts a rich cultural heritage that captivates history enthusiasts. The Kasbah, an ancient fortress perched on a hilltop overlooking the town, offers panoramic views of the ocean and the bustling city below. Inside its walls, you can explore intriguing Phoenicians, Carthaginians, Vandals, Romans, Portuguese, and Dutch architecture and wander through charming alleys.


Aromatic spices waft through the air, inviting you to savor the local cuisine at the beachside. From delectable tagines to mouthwatering seafood dishes, the town's restaurants cater to diverse palates, making dining an experience to remember.


As the sun sets, Marina D'Agadir transforms into a lively paradise of nightlife and entertainment. The streets come alive with music, dance, and laughter as visitors and locals converge to enjoy the lively ambiance in its luxury lounges. A stroll along the illuminated promenade or a visit to one of the vibrant cafes creates lasting memories that linger in your heart forever.


How to explore Marina D'Agadir?

- Relax on the golden sandy beaches and soak up the sun.

- Swim, surf, or enjoy various water sports in sparkling Atlantic waters.

- Explore the Marina D'Agadir marina and admire the luxurious yachts and fishing boats.

- Visit the Kasbah, an ancient fortress, for panoramic views and a glimpse into Moroccan history.

- Discover local culture at museums, such as the Amazighe Heritage Museum, showcasing art and heritage.

- Sample authentic Moroccan cuisine, including tagines, couscous, and fresh seafood.

- Enjoy the vibrant nightlife with music, dance, and entertainment.

- Shop for souvenirs and local handicrafts at the traditional markets (souks).

- Experience a traditional Moroccan hammam (spa) for relaxation and rejuvenation.
